Case Brief

The Reserve Bank of India cancelled the licence of Dyanopasak Urban Co-operative Bank Ltd., Parbhani, on 12 August 2008. RBI said the bank had ceased to be solvent, its financial position was impaired, and repeated efforts to revive it in consultation with the Government of Maharashtra had failed. The bank had earlier been placed under Section 35A directions restricting operations, and a show-cause notice was later issued before RBI finally cancelled the licence. RBI also requisitioned the Commissioner for Co-operation and Registrar of Co-operative Societies, Maharashtra, to issue a winding-up order and appoint a liquidator. After cancellation, the bank is prohibited from carrying on banking business, including acceptance and repayment of deposits.

Why RBI Acted

Capital & exposure normsCustomer protectionGovernance oversight

RBI cancelled the licence of Dyanopasak Urban Co-operative Bank Ltd., Parbhani, Maharashtra after inspection showed its financial position was impaired and it had ceased to be solvent. The bank had been placed under Section 35A directions restricting operations on 13 March 2008, and a show-cause notice was issued on 4 April 2008. After examining the reply and finding no viable proposal for turnaround or required regulatory compliance, RBI concluded revival was remote and took the extreme step of cancelling the licence in the interest of depositors.

Operating Impact

The bank cannot conduct banking business any longer, including accepting or repaying deposits. The registrar is to initiate winding up and appoint a liquidator, and depositors may claim insurance cover up to the applicable DICGC ceiling subject to terms and conditions.
